Tinycards, The Custom Flashcards App, Is Now On Android

Android: Duolingo has finally launched Tinycards, the app that lets you make your own digital flashcard decks, on the Google Play Store.

Tinycards has been available on iOS only since 2016 (Apple named Tinycards one of the 10 best apps of 2016), but was recently made available on the web this past March. Now Duolingo’s flashcard studying method is available on just about any device. The app uses the same type of game mechanics and adaptive learning techniques that you find in the Duolingo language learning app, keeping you on your toes with smart algorithms, level unlocks, and a strength bar you try to keep filled through regular study.

Tinycards has a ton of pre-made flashcard decks on subjects such as maths, vocabulary, history, language and constellations. But they also have more fun stuff such as ideal wine pairings, Game of Thrones characters, and even Pokemon. Better yet, you can create their own custom flashcard decks on whatever you like, and share them with other Tinycard users. According to Duolingo, Tinycard users have already created more than 200,000 custom decks.

You can download Tinycards in the Google Play Store for free here. And you can expect Duolingo to launch a version of Tinycards in Spanish and Portuguese later this month.
